Filming of “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se” is in full swing: Sony has released footage from the filming process

Sony has released a new video from the filming of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se. In the video, actor Tom Holland, who appears in a superhero costume, shares his emotions while filming in Glasgow, Scotland.

Holland stressed that the atmosphere on the set is incredible because the presence of fans adds energy and emotions. He noted that he is used to seeing many familiar faces and puts his best effort into each scene. One of the impressive moments was how the actor sat on a tank and opened the hatch while driving through the city.

Unlike the previous part, which was partly filmed in pavilions due to the pandemic, the new film actively uses real city locations. The streets of Glasgow serve as the backdrop for large-scale action scenes, which, according to Holland, return viewers to the spirit of the 2017 film, promising a crazy experience.

The film is scheduled for release in late July 2026. Directed by Destin Daniel Cretton, the film is produced by Amy Pascal and Marvel Studios president Kevin Feige. It will star Zendaya, Sadie Sink, and Lisa Colon-Zayas in as-yet-unannounced roles.

The film will also feature the Hulk, played by Mark Ruffalo, as well as the characters Scorpion and Mister Negative, according to The Hollywood Reporter.

The crew has attracted attention after an armored personnel carrier bearing the red logo of the Inner Demons, a criminal organization run by Mister Negative in the comics, was spotted in Glasgow. The cast is also impressive, with Jon Bernthal joining the project as the Punisher.
